There's a shift happening in how younger generations talk about money. For Gen Z, the days of quiet budgeting where finances were taken care of quietly behind shut doors are swiftly fading. In its location, a bold, unapologetic fad has arised: loud budgeting.


What exactly is loud budgeting? It's a motion that welcomes financial openness. It's about being vocal with your buddies when you can not pay for a pricey dinner out. It's regarding choosing a more budget-friendly vacation and proudly describing why. It's budgeting with self-confidence and, most importantly, without pity. For Gen Z, loud budgeting isn't just a method, it's a type of self-expression and empowerment.


Why Loud Budgeting Resonates with Gen Z


Gen Z has grown up in the darkness of significant economic occasions from the 2008 economic downturn to the pandemic economic climate. Much of them saw their moms and dads deal with financial obligation, real estate instability, or job instability. Because of this, this generation is hyper-aware of the importance of economic security, but they're rewording the rulebook in how they approach it.


They're not worried to speak about their cash objectives. Whether they're repaying trainee loans, saving for their initial apartment or condo, or contributing to a money market account, Gen Z thinks that financial conversations need to be truthful and stabilized. By transforming budgeting into something you state aloud as opposed to hiding, they're removing the preconception that so commonly comes with individual money conversations.


This sort of visibility likewise creates responsibility. When you inform your friends, I'm not investing extra this month due to the fact that I'm saving for an auto, it not just reinforces your economic goal yet helps others appreciate your boundaries and perhaps even influences them to embrace similar behaviors.


Social network and the Power of Financial Storytelling


Platforms like TikTok and Instagram have actually played a massive role in amplifying this pattern. What could have when been considered personal, like month-to-month spending malfunctions or net worth milestones, is now cooperated short video clips, monetary vlogs, and honest captions. These blog posts aren't flaunting wide range; they're showing what genuine finance looks like.


Gen Z isn't just showing off what they can buy. They're speaking about how much they conserve, how they prevent financial obligation, and what their monetary challenges are. There's something deeply relatable and motivating concerning enjoying a person your age clarify why they're dish prepping as opposed to buying takeout or how they're utilizing personal loans to consolidate charge card financial obligation and reduce financial stress and anxiety.


Loud budgeting, this way, becomes a form of community-building. It says: You're not the only one. I'm figuring this out also. And that collective transparency is just one of the most empowering aspects of the movement.

Just How Loud Budgeting Shapes Conversations Around Debt


Among the most powerful facets of this fad is exactly how it's changing the narrative around financial debt. In previous generations, bring financial obligation, especially customer financial obligation, was commonly a source of embarassment. It was kept quiet, concealed below a polished outside.


Gen Z, nevertheless, is reframing financial obligation as something to be recognized, handled, and even spoke about freely. They're sharing their student financing benefit journeys, discussing the pros and cons of using bank card, and discussing just how they're leveraging personal loans for tactical factors, not out of desperation.


This type of sincerity creates area genuine conversations. It motivates smarter decision-making and lowers the stress and anxiety and seclusion that frequently feature financial struggles.
